A Framework Accommodating Categorized Multiprocessor Real-time Scheduling in the RTSJ

In this paper, the authors present a framework for various multiprocessor scheduling algorithms by minimal modification of current Real-Time Specification for Java (RTSJ). Although the current version of RTSJ provides a secure platform and rich functionalities for real-time Java applications, it lacks multiprocessor support mechanisms, e.g., absence of functions to support processor affinity, to efficiently utilize multiple processing resources. For this reason, they establish a multiprocessor-aware scheduling framework by using system calls of operating systems to make use of processor affinity, FIFO scheduler, scheduling parameter settings, and precision sleep timer functions.

Provided by: Association for Computing Machinery Topic: Hardware Date Added: Oct 2012 Format: PDF

Find By Topic